On December 20 2012 10:52 decado90 wrote:
Show nested quote +
On December 20 2012 10:50 Zaqwe wrote:
On December 20 2012 10:37 HappyTimePANDA wrote:
Nice to say she'll be as good as the male players but everyone knows she is there for eye candy. Which I'm fine with but I think we all know we will never see her win a major tounament. Best of luck to her though.

She doesn't need to win a tournament to be competitive.

If she can even get enough skill to take a game off a top male progamer it will be a huge breakthrough for female progamers in sc2. I remember seeing Tossgirl win a match once in BW. It would be nice to see a female win even once in sc2.



Her game against Sniper was by far the worst display of skill in GSL history and was insulting to the viewers tbh.


It's worth noting that her main race was already Protoss at this point but she played as Terran because that was the race she was signed up as on the SlayerS roster. So it wasn't only a (admittedly) less skilled player playing against one of the top Korean Zergs who had been on a huge tear in the GSTL, but she was also offracing.
